Developed in Great Britain in 1928 but never entered service there. However, it was exported to other countries. In the mid-1930s, twenty vehicles of this type were sent to the Republic of China in three shipments. The vehicles in the second and third shipments had a turret featuring a rear niche for mounting a radio and special camouflage. These vehicles fought against Japanese troops in all battles for Shanghai in the fall of 1937. |
